Today’s Cameroonian newspaper headlines spotlight rising political discontent as mass defections shake the ruling CPDM, particularly in the Mayo-Tsanaga division, ahead of the 2025 presidential election. The Higher Council of the Magistracy is being criticised as a "ghost institution" due to its inactivity since 2020, while insecurity deepens following the kidnapping of a baby in Toro. Minister Issa Tchiroma slams the CPDM’s long grip on power, blaming it for stagnation and urging change. Meanwhile, Kamto’s growing influence and the SDF’s revival under Joshua Osih are rattling the establishment.
On the health front, Parliament has endorsed increased funding to combat malaria and other diseases, with the “Promos Santé” campaign aiming to offer free care to over 500,000 people. Watch our full review for all the top stories shaping the nation.
